Find the cube-root of 0.000027
Advertisements
उत्तर
0.000027
= `root(3)((27)/(1000000)`
= `root(3)((3 xx 3 xx 3)/(100 xx 100 xx 100)`
= `(3)/(100)`
= 0.03
